✨Know Your Engineering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your technical knowledge related to engineering and manufacturing processes. Be ready to discuss specific tools and techniques you've used in the past, as well as how you've handled challenges on the job.
✨Show Leadership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ully led a team or project. Think about times when you motivated others, resolved conflicts, or improved team performance. This will demonstrate that you can lead while still being hands-on.
✨Understand the Company Culture
Research the company’s values and culture. Be prepared to explain how your personal values align with theirs. This shows that you're not just looking for any job, but that you genuinely want to be part of their team.
✨Ask Smart Questions
Prepare th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about the team dynamics, challenges they face, or how success is measured in this role. This shows your interest and helps you gauge if it's the right fit for you.
